This product has been enhanced for energy efficiency. Find detailshere.LiFePO4is a widely used cathode for rechargeable Li batteries. It has high energy density, wide operating temperature, thermal stability, long cycle life and application life, environmental friendliness, and safety that make it a promising electrode material for greener and safer lithium-ion batteries.

Lithium iron(II) phosphate
CAS number:15365-14-7 molecular formula:LiFePO4
overview
compound introduction
Specs
| Chinese alias | 磷酸亚铁锂 | 磷酸锂 | 铁磷酸锂 | ||
| English alias | LFP | Phosphoric Acid Iron(II) Lithium Salt | Ferrous Lithium Phosphate | Iron(II) Lithium Phosphate | Triphylite | ||
| CAS number | 15365-14-7 | molecular formula | LiFePO4 |
| molecular weight | 157.75 g/mol | Exact mass | ≥97% |
| PSA | 86.300 Ų | logp | - |
